Helpful resources to help you stay in your home

If you are at risk of losing your home, there are several resources committed to doing all they can to help you stay in your home. In order to obtain rental assistance, you must apply via MNBenefits.org.

Visit Hennepin County Emergency General Assistance

  • Get help with emergency assistance
  • Single adults call 612-596-1300
  • It may take up to 30 days to hear back from Hennepin County about emergency assistance

Visit Align Minneapolis

  • Limited funds are available to Minneapolis residents for emergency rental assistance
  • Single adults call 612-204-8273
  • The voicemail line is open for intakes on the 1st of each month

If you are denied emergency general assistance from Hennepin County, are a Hennepin County resident, and in danger of losing your housing:

  • Agate Housing and Services has limited funds available to assist single adults or adult-only households
